3 killed in road mishap

By Staff Correspondent

SHILLONG, April 19 - Three persons died and one seriously injured, in a road accident in East Jaintai Hills district today, after they tried to sneak out from the State hiding in a bitumen-loaded truck headed for Mizoram.�

The truck loaded with bitumen bearing registration No. NL-02-N-4222 capsized and turned turtle at Lumshnong near the Forest Inspection Bungalow.�

The truck was on its way from Beltola, Guwahati and was headed to Mizoram. But, four persons sneaked into the truck illegally from �somewhere between Deinchynrum and Byndihati,� East Jaintia Hills police said.

�These four persons were hiding between the loaded bitumen drums on the back side to avoid detection. Two died on the spot. The third person was immediately rescued by Lumshnong Police, but he later succumbed to his injuries in the hospital,� East Jaintia Hills Superintendent of Police, Lakador Syiem said.�

The fourth person was rescued after a six hour long rescue operation. �The rescue operation was extremely tough because of heavy rain and thunderstorm. The injured has been referred to Silchar Medical College and Hospital for treatment,� Syiem added.
